Default laying linoleum in bathroom

Just went through this. Here is my top 5 suggestions:

1- Use the "template method".

2- Remove the toilet, and as much other stuff you can (pedestal sink,
small vanities, removable cabinets, etc.) Ideally you have a perfectly
empty room, with nothing in your way, no extra cuts to deal with, etc.
Removing a vanity is not always hard -- mine was held in with just 2
screws, basically, and some easily unscrewed plumming.

3- Remove the toilet.

4- Don't try to work around the toilet.

5- Use one of those fancy rubber wax rings. Yes, plain old wax rings
have been around for a few millenia I am sure, along with the
doubling-up trick when needed, but they are are easy to screw up, and a
leak is a bad thing. The extra $1 or whatever for the fancy modern kind
seems a tad more idiot-proof.
